     37-12-305. Licensing chiropractors from other states without examination. Persons licensed to practice chiropractic under the laws of any other state having chiropractic educational requirements equal to this chapter may, in the discretion of the board, be issued a license to practice in this state without examination upon payment of the fee prescribed by the board as herein provided.

     History: En. initiative measure, Nov. 1918; effective under governor's proclamation, Dec. 28, 1918; re-en. Sec. 3152, R.C.M. 1921; re-en. Sec. 3152, R.C.M. 1935; amd. Sec. 5, Ch. 188, L. 1961; R.C.M. 1947, 66-515; amd. Sec. 29, Ch. 345, L. 1981.
